Various connectivity protocols function the spine for IoT implementations. Cellular networks have gained prominence because of their in depth coverage and reliability. Technologies like LTE and upcoming 5G guarantee high-speed knowledge transmission, enabling a larger number of gadgets to connect with out compromising pace or performance. This intensive reach is especially advantageous for smart automobiles and emergency response models.


Furthermore, Low Power Wide Area Networks (LPWAN) provide unique advantages for smart metropolis purposes that demand prolonged battery life and extended vary. Protocols similar to LoRaWAN and Sigfox are well-suited for applications that do not require real-time knowledge however choose low-bandwidth communication. This makes them perfect for monitoring environmental conditions, waste management, and smart parking techniques.

Bluetooth and Wi-Fi additionally stay important within the connectivity landscape. Their robustness in native communications allows for the event of smart buildings and enhanced public transportation techniques. For example, smart buses may be equipped with sensors that broadcast details about seating availability and route modifications to nearby users.

In addition, Mesh networking presents another viable possibility, allowing gadgets to connect immediately with each other with out necessitating a central router. This decentralized communication model enhances reliability and resilience in areas the place conventional networks might be compromised, corresponding to during emergencies or natural disasters.


As cities experiment with totally different IoT connectivity options, data privacy and security must be addressed diligently. With numerous devices transmitting delicate information, the danger of breaches escalates. Implementing robust encryption methods and continuous monitoring protocols ensures that communication remains safe, safeguarding each the infrastructure and the private privacy of residents.

  • High-speed fiber optic networks present strong information transmission, enhancing communication between connected devices in city environments.

  • Low Power Wide Area Networks (LPWAN) facilitate long-range connectivity for smart sensors, improving energy efficiency and increasing battery life.

  • 5G networks deliver excessive bandwidth and low latency, enabling real-time knowledge processing for purposes like traffic administration and emergency response.

  • Wi-Fi 6 provides improved capacity and pace, permitting quite a few gadgets to attach seamlessly in areas with dense populations, such as parks and public squares.

  • Bluetooth mesh expertise supports communication between quite a few smart gadgets in close proximity, useful for native environmental monitoring and smart lighting options.

  • Satellite connectivity can bridge protection gaps in distant sections of a wise city, ensuring steady data circulate for municipalities and providers.

  • Zigbee and Z-Wave protocols are good for house automation, selling interoperability among numerous gadgets in smart residential areas.

  • Cellular IoT options leverage current cell networks to attach gadgets, providing a flexible and scalable infrastructure for city purposes.

  • Network slicing enables the prioritization of information visitors, making certain that crucial companies receive the mandatory bandwidth during peak usage instances.
